EPAM Systems logo

React Developer

EPAM Systems

1 year ago

➔ All jobs

➔ Jobs at EPAM Systems

➔ Apply for this job

DESCRIPTION

Are you a mid-level React Developer looking for an interesting variety of work with the opportunity to learn and further develop your career?

Do you want to join a global community of 10,000+ Senior JavaScript Developers who can help you take your career to the next level?

And do you want to work with industry leading companies on a huge variety of JavaScript led projects?

If so, we’re hiring in Milan and are excited to here from you!

RESPONSIBILITIES

  • Create extremely well-crafted front-end web applications using React.js (with Hooks), Redux

  • Build reusable cross-platform components and front-end libraries for future use

  • Write resilient code that will be continuously tested, deployed, and performed at scale

  • Be part of a self-organizing and cross-functional Agile team

  • Be a leader within the team, actively improving overall software quality whilst also helping fellow team members

  • Contribute to the team’s technical direction and the improvement of its tools and processes

  • Be responsible for ensuring our website is highly performant, resilient, secure, and monitored in production

  • Work as part of a global team of professionals

REQUIREMENTS

  • Advanced Level of JavaScript (ES6+)

  • Strong skills in React

  • Experience with any state management approach

  • Unit, Integration, e2e tests

  • REST API experience

  • SSR & SSG exposure (preferably Next.js)

  • CSS Framework experience (Material UI, Tailwind, etc.)

  • Styling experience (Styled Components, JSS, CSS Modules, etc.)

  • Skills of working in a cross-location team

  • Experience and understanding of Agile software development principles

  • Strong English communication skills

NICE TO HAVE

  • Experience with Hooks

  • TypeScript

  • Performance optimization

  • GraphQL

  • Some experience with build tools and task runners

  • React Native

WE OFFER

  • Competitive compensation depending on experience and skills

  • Opportunity to work on leading edge platforms, working in a fast-paced, agile, software engineering culture

  • Knowledge-sharing with colleagues from EPAM's global tech communities

  • Regular performance feedback and salary reviews

  • Opportunities for professional growth

  • Unlimited access to LinkedIn learning solutions

Company

EPAM Systems logo
EPAM Systems10,001+ employees
Engineering the future.

Onsite Locations

Employment type

Full-time
© 2019-2022 JobsinJS.com. All Rights Reserved.